Watering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ry

Water is the most essential need of any plant. Watering requirements differ for every plant. Knowing the amount of water required is the most important part of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ry Facts. One needs to adequately water the plants keeping in mind that plants need season wise variations in water levels. While taking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ry care, it is important to know that too much water is more dangerous than not enough watering. Here we provide you with the exact watering required for your garden plant. Watering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ry is as follows:

  • Watering Jonquil in Summer: Moderate

  • Watering Jonquil in Winter: Less Watering

  • Watering Kwanzan Cherry in Summer: Lots of watering

  • Watering Kwanzan Cherry in Winter: Average Water

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ry Diseases

Plants get infected many times due to lack of care. This makes it unhealthy and reduces its life too. Hence it is necessary to know the kind of disease on plants, to cure it and keep the plant healthy. Knowing About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ry diseases is very important factor of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ry Care. These plant's diseases are:

  • Jonquil: Caterpillars, Mites, Narcissus Basal Rot, Narcissus Bulb Fly and Viruses
  • Kwanzan Cherry: Aphids, Bacterial leaf spot, Borers, Caterpillars, Scale insects and Spider mites

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ry Pruning

Pruning is an important part of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ry care. Pruning helps to grow the plant with a faster rate.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ry pruning is done as follows:

  • Jonquil pruning: Do not prune during shooting season

  • Kwanzan Cherry pruning: prune to control shape, Remove damaged leaves, Remove dead branches and Remove dead leaves

Plants need fertilizers for its growth and increasing the life. Jonquil and Kwanzan Cherry fertilizers are as follows:

  • Jonquil fertilizers: All-Purpose Liquid Fertilizer and as it is a flowering plant, use high phosphorous content fertilizer
  • Kwanzan Cherry fertilizers: All-Purpose Liquid Fertilizer and slow-release fertilizers
